Apple made official iOS 17 , the new version of the operating system for the iPhone .
The American company has incorporated improvements to FaceTime , iMessage , AirDrop, photo and video management, among others.
iOS 17 is full of improvements, but not all iPhones are compatible. With this version, the iPhone 8 , iPhone 8 Plus and iPhone X models will not be able to update to the new version.
iOS 17: Which iPhones are compatible?
- iPhone 14
- iPhone 14Plus
- iPhone 14 Pro
- iPhone 14 Pro Max
- iPhone 13
- iPhone 13mini
- iPhone 13 Pro
- iPhone 13 Pro Max
- iPhone 12
- iPhone 12mini
- iPhone 12 Pro
- iPhone 12 Pro Max
- iPhone 11
- iPhone 11 Pro
- iPhone 11 Pro Max
- iPhone XS
- iPhone XS Max
- iPhone XR
- iPhone SE (2nd generation or later)
iOS 17: When will it be available?
iOS 17 will be available today in beta for developers. It will have a public beta next month and will reach all users in the spring (southern hemisphere) or fall (northern hemisphere).
